Transaction 507ebc40a8540f10fd7fd6c30849cd2d867bfdb4c8f4622ab3cef7269fedbb72
1 Input
2 Outputs
- 507ebc40a8540f10fd7fd6c30849cd2d867bfdb4c8f4622ab3cef7269fedbb72:0
- 507ebc40a8540f10fd7fd6c30849cd2d867bfdb4c8f4622ab3cef7269fedbb72:1
value 390249
address 1HxPKxdq5J2vi8agRYR5y91yHEkqikXgFA
value 3289836
address 1P6QQ9YBJwS1rVy8exh2Zq5xRmSDedzQkj